웹마스터 팁
[정식 버전 1.0.0]회원 정보에서 ID 변경하기(2) 스킨부분
2008.02.27 01:49
아래의 링크를 먼저 읽어 보세요
http://www.zeroboard.com/16541438
1. zbxe/moudles/member/skins/default/filter/modify_info.xmlline 2 을 삽입한다.
<form>
<node target="user_id" required="true" minlength="2" maxlength="80" filter="userid" />
<node target="user_name" required="true" minlength="2" maxlength="40"/>
<node target="nick_name" required="true" minlength="2" maxlength="40"/>
<node target="email_address" required="true" minlength="1" maxlength="200" filter="email"/>
</form>line 8 을 삽입한다
<parameter>
<param name="accept_agreement" target="accept_agreement" />
<param name="user_id" target="user_id" />
<param name="user_name" target="user_name" />
<param name="nick_name" target="nick_name" />
<param name="homepage" target="homepage" />2. zbxe/moudles/member/skins/default/modify_info.html
line 32 을 삽입한다
<tr class="first-child">
<th scope="row">{$lang->user_id}</th>
<td>
<!--@if($member_config->user_id_policy!='N')-->
<input type="text" name="user_id" value="{htmlspecialchars($member_info->user_id)}" /> <p>{$lang->about_user_id}</p>
<!--@else-->
{htmlspecialchars($member_info->user_id)}
<!--@end-->
</td>
</tr>
<tr>
<th scope="row">{$lang->user_name}</th>
<td>
<!--@if($member_config->user_name_policy!='N')-->
<input type="text" name="user_name" value="{htmlspecialchars($member_info->user_name)}" /> <p>{$lang->about_user_name}</p>
<!--@else-->
{htmlspecialchars($member_info->user_name)}
<!--@end-->
</td>
</tr>
<tr>
<th scope="row">{$lang->nick_name} *</th>
<td>
<!--@if($member_config->nick_name_policy!='N')-->
<input type="text" name="nick_name" value="{htmlspecialchars($member_info->nick_name)}" /> <p>{$lang->about_nick_name}</p>
<!--@else-->
{htmlspecialchars($member_info->nick_name)}
<!--@end-->
</td>
</tr>
댓글 3
-
푸른솔아
2008.03.01 18:02
-
대암지기
2008.03.01 19:05
1.0 정식버전에서도 정상 동작합니다.
모듈부분을 적용하셨나요. -
푸른솔아
2008.03.02 09:07
감사합니다. 제가 파일을 잘못올린것 같습니다. 정말잘됩니다. 제로보드 다음버젼에 반영되었음 합니다.
ZBXE 1.0 정식버젼에도 적용되나요? 전 이상하게 관리자 페이지에 보이지 않습니다. 확인바랍니다.